Understanding the Variety of Games
One of the primary draws of online casinos is the sheer diversity of games on offer. From classic table games like blackjack, roulette, and poker to innovative slot machines and live dealer experiences, there’s something to cater to every preference. Slots, in particular, have become incredibly popular, boasting a wide range of themes, features, and jackpot sizes. These games are often based on popular movies, TV shows, or historical events, adding an extra layer of engagement for players. The convenience of playing from home or on the go also contributes to their widespread appeal.
Beyond slots, table games continue to be a staple of the online casino experience. Blackjack, with its strategic depth and relatively low house edge, attracts players looking for a game of skill. Roulette, with its visually appealing wheel and simple gameplay, remains a classic favorite. Poker, in its various forms, provides a competitive arena where players can pit their skills against others. The availability of live dealer games further enhances the experience, offering a more immersive and realistic simulation of a traditional casino environment.
Specialty games, such as keno and bingo, also find a place within online casinos, providing additional options for players seeking a change of pace. These games often offer unique gameplay mechanics and the potential for substantial payouts. The continuous introduction of new game titles and features ensures that the online casino landscape remains fresh and exciting, catering to the evolving preferences of players.
| Game Type | Description | Typical House Edge |
|---|---|---|
| Blackjack | Card game requiring strategic decision-making. |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ette | Wheel-based game of chance. | 2.7% (European) – 5.26% (American) |
| Slot Machines | Reel-based games with varying themes and features. | 2% – 10% |
| Poker | Card game involving strategy and bluffing. | Variable (depends on skill level) |
The Importance of Licensing and Regulation
When engaging with an online casino, it is paramount to prioritize safety and fairness. One of the most important indicators of a reputable platform is its licensing and regulation. A license from a recognized and respected gaming authority ensures that the casino operates under strict guidelines and adheres to industry best practices. These regulations cover various aspects, including game fairness, financial security, and responsible gambling measures. Look for licensing from jurisdictions like the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ority.
Furthermore, lic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and inspections to verify their compliance with the regulations. These audits examine the casino’s random number generators (RNGs) to ensure that the games are truly random and unbiased. They also assess the casino’s financial stability and its ability to pay out winnings to players. Choosing a licensed and regulated online casino provides a significant layer of protection against fraud and unfair practices.
Reputable casinos will prominently display their licensing information on their website, making it easy for players to verify their credentials. It’s also a good idea to read reviews and check for any complaints filed against the casino. Remember, your financial information and personal data are at stake, so it’s crucial to exercise due diligence and choose a platform you can trust. Always prioritize security when choosing a place to play.
Understanding Random Number Generators (RNGs)
Random Number Generators are the heart of fairness in any online casino game. These sophisticated algorithms produce sequences of numbers that determine the outcome of games, ensuring that each spin, deal, or roll is entirely random and unbiased. It’s crucial that these RNGs are independently tested and certified by accredited testing agencies to confirm their integrity. A certified RNG ensures that players have a fair chance of winning, and that the casino cannot manipulate the results of the games. Ensuring this randomization is one of the fundamental ways in which casinos provide security for players and maintain their trust. The process involves complex mathematical computations, and reputable casinos are transparent about their RNG certification process.
Accredited testing agencies employ stringent protocols to assess the quality and randomness of RNGs, evaluating millions of game outcomes to identify any patterns or biases. If an RNG fails to meet the required standards, the casino is required to rectify the issue before being allowed to continue operations. Players can find information about a casino’s RNG certification on its website or by contacting the casino’s support team. Choosing a casino with a certified RNG is a fundamental step in ensuring a fair and enjoyable gaming experience.
Without a properly functioning RNG, the essence of gambling—equal opportunities and outcomes based purely on chance—is undermined. An RNG acts like a digital version of the shuffler used in card games, eliminating human influence and guaranteeing consistency and fairness for all players. Understanding the role of RNGs can significantly increase your confidence in the integrity of online casino games.
Responsible Gambling Measures Implemented by Casinos
Recognizing the potential risks associated with gambling, reputable online casinos are committed to promoting responsible gaming. They implement a range of measures designed to help players stay in control of their spending and prevent problem gambling. These features commonly include self-exclusion options, allowing players to voluntarily ban themselves from the platform for a specified period. Deposit limits enable players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it within a given timeframe.
Time limits allow players to restrict the amount of time they spend on the site, while reality checks provide periodic reminders of how long they have been playing and how much money they have spent. Casinos also provide access to resources and support organizations for players who may be struggling with gambling addiction. They may offer links to helplines, counseling services, and educational materials. Additionally, casinos often train their staff to recognize the signs of problem gambling and intervene when necessary.
Responsible gambling is not only ethical but also legally mandated in many jurisdictions. Casinos that fail to implement adequate measures may face penalties and the revocation of their licenses. Players should also take personal responsibility for their gambling habits, setting limits, and seeking help if they feel they are losing control. Remember, g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.
Bonuses and Promotions: A Double-Edged Sword
Online casinos frequently entice new players and retain existing ones with a variety of bonuses and promotions. These can range from welcome bonuses, which offer a percentage match on the player’s first deposit, to free spins, reload bonuses, and loyalty programs. While bonuses can provide a significant boost to your bankroll and enhance your gaming experience, it’s essential to understand the terms and conditions associated with them. Bonus offers often come with wagering requirements, which specify the number of times you must bet the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ings.
These wagering requirements can vary significantly between casinos, and some may be quite challenging to meet. It’s also important to check the eligible games, as certain games may contribute less towards fulfilling the wagering requirements. Pay attention to any time limits attached to the bonus as well, as the bonus may expire if the wagering requirements are not met within the specified timeframe. Reading the fine print is crucial to avoid disappointment and ensure you fully understand the terms of the offer.
Furthermore, be aware that some bonuses may be “sticky,” meaning the bonus amount itself cannot be withdrawn, only the winnings generated from it. Understanding these details is vital for making informed decisions and maximizing the value of bonus offers. Don’t focus just on the headline number; consider the entire package and the associated terms. A well-understood bonus can be a powerful tool, but a misconstrued one can lead to frustration.
- Wagering Requirements: The number of times a bonus must be wagered before withdrawal.
- Eligible Games: Games that contribute to fulfilling the wagering requirement.
- Time Limits: The period within which the wagering requirement must be met.
- Sticky vs. Non-Sticky Bonuses: Whether the bonus amount itself can be withdrawn.
